Iran’s crude steel output decreases slightly

Over 8.202 million tons of crude steel was produced in Iran during the first half of the current Iranian fiscal year (March 21- Sept. 22), 1.8 percent less year on year.

A major raw steel producer of Iran, Mobarakeh Steel Company shared 2.72 million tons of country's steel output during the period, followed by the Khuzestan Steel Company with 1.723 million, the Isfahan Foundry with 1.173 million, Iranian Mines and Mining Industries Development and Renovation Organization (IMIDRO) said Nov. 1.

Iranian companies also produced 8.177 million tons of steel products during the 6-month period.

The figure indicates a fall by 7.5 percent compared to the same months of last year.

The Iranian administration plans to produce 18 million tons of crude steel by the end of current fiscal year (March 2016).

Over 16.805 million tons of crude steel was produced in Iran during the last Iranian fiscal year (ended on March 20), 7.4 percent more compared to the preceding year.

The Islamic Republic's crude steel output reached 16.33 million metric tons in 2014, which made the country 14th major crude steel producer in the world.

Iran's crude steel production amounted for 15.421 million metric tons in 2013, which was 6.6 percent more than its preceding year.

Iran was the world's 15th biggest producer of steel in 2013.
